Output 3c903cfbb8732566fe67f9a85a6dc80ce0f8602c480f6e6b2f222c9aa3d2cce6:1

value
10639735
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 bbbf5ef2050ce0c819e2345cfdcc2606fd2de84c OP_EQUALVERIFY OP_CHECKSIG
address
1J7icZ9DemQ46VKHx7iAxL74orNULasqyR
transaction
3c903cfbb8732566fe67f9a85a6dc80ce0f8602c480f6e6b2f222c9aa3d2cce6
confirmations
326384
spent
true